It is extremely difficult to describe fractured-vuggy carbonate reservoirs. Taking the Tahe Oil Field as an example and using hierarchy system research, the complicated petroleum reservoirs, which have multi-fracture-vug complex, multi-water-oil relationship and multi-pressure system, have been divided into many fracture-vug units that have similar causes of formation and mutual pressure system. The comprehensive evaluation method using dynamic and quiescent data and the reserve volume classification and evaluation methods have been formed. And the typical reserves calculation method, named cubic capacity method, subdivides planar fracture-vug units, reservoir types and vertical sections. These methods have acquired good effects in development practices in the Tahe Oil Field, and have been introduced and applied to the whole carbonate development of the Tarim Basin. They also have fine guidance to other non-conventional reservoirs.
